DVLA to launch new number plate changes next month with drivers risking £1,000 fine

Motorists across the UK have been urged to ensure their number plates meet the legal standard ahead of the new registration series launching in a few weeks. The new "26" signifier plates will be released from March 1, with experts warning that drivers with non compliant registrations could face penalties of up to £1 000.
